Buying copyright Cards in the UK: Buyer Beware
The temptation to acquire a replica identification card in the UK can be significant, but potential buyers should be highly aware of the grave legal ramifications. These documents are commonly marketed as novelties, but possessing or using one with the intent to mislead can lead to arrest under the Fraud Act. Even a apparently harmless gag involving a copyright ID can trigger a substantial fine and a court record. Remember, the law treats these imitations with the identical gravity as genuine illegal documents; therefore, consider the risks before attempting to procure one.
